Why Emotional Intimacy Equals Lasting Love

Grissom MarcBy Grissom MarcMay 16, 2025No Comments7 Mins Read1 Views

Emotional intimacy is often considered the backbone of deep, lasting romantic relationships. While physical attraction and shared interests may spark the initial connection, it is the profound emotional bond that sustains love over time. Emotional intimacy is more than just sharing feelings—it is about being fully vulnerable, understood, and accepted by your partner. For anyone exploring lasting love, understanding how emotional intimacy works and why it is essential can transform the way you approach relationships.

Understanding Emotional Intimacy

Emotional intimacy refers to the closeness you feel with someone when you can openly share your thoughts, fears, and desires without fear of judgment. It is the trust that allows both partners to feel safe, respected, and valued. Unlike casual friendships or acquaintances, emotional intimacy goes deeper, creating a unique connection where partners can be their most authentic selves.

Key Characteristics of Emotional Intimacy

  • Vulnerability: Sharing insecurities, personal dreams, or fears openly.

  • Trust: Confidence that your partner will listen, understand, and support you.

  • Empathy: Feeling and responding to your partner’s emotions as if they were your own.

  • Mutual respect: Honoring each other’s boundaries, needs, and individuality.

  • Consistency: Maintaining emotional availability over time to reinforce the connection.

When these characteristics are present, couples often experience stronger bonds and a greater sense of security within the relationship.

Emotional Intimacy vs. Physical Intimacy

While physical intimacy, including sexual connection, is important, it is emotional intimacy that often predicts the longevity of love. Physical attraction can ignite passion, but without emotional depth, relationships risk becoming superficial or transactional. Emotional intimacy fosters an environment where sexual intimacy can flourish in a meaningful and mutually satisfying way. Couples who prioritize emotional connection often report deeper satisfaction in all aspects of their relationship, including physical closeness.

How Emotional Intimacy Builds Lasting Love

1. Creates a Safe Space for Vulnerability

True emotional intimacy allows partners to reveal their deepest selves without fear of rejection. This sense of safety is crucial because it promotes honesty and authenticity. Sharing vulnerabilities—such as past trauma, insecurities, or personal challenges—strengthens the bond by showing that love is unconditional, not dependent on perfection.

2. Enhances Communication

Couples with emotional intimacy are more effective communicators. They discuss sensitive topics openly, resolve conflicts without hostility, and express desires and boundaries clearly. This type of communication reduces misunderstandings, fosters empathy, and ensures both partners feel heard and validated.

3. Fosters Trust and Dependability

When emotional intimacy is present, partners learn they can rely on each other for support, understanding, and guidance. This consistent emotional availability builds trust—a key component of long-lasting love. Knowing that your partner will be there through ups and downs creates a strong sense of security that keeps relationships resilient during challenging times.

4. Encourages Growth and Self-Discovery

Emotional intimacy allows individuals to grow within a relationship. By sharing fears, goals, and aspirations, partners encourage each other to evolve and explore their authentic selves. This growth strengthens the bond, as couples are not only connected but also evolving together, creating a dynamic and fulfilling partnership.

5. Deepens Sexual Connection

Sexual intimacy thrives when emotional intimacy is strong. Feeling safe, loved, and understood enhances desire and fulfillment. Emotional closeness allows for better communication about sexual needs and fantasies, reducing pressure and enhancing satisfaction for both partners.

Practical Steps to Cultivate Emotional Intimacy

Building emotional intimacy is not instantaneous; it requires intention and effort. Here are some actionable steps:

Prioritize Open Communication

  • Share daily experiences, thoughts, and feelings without judgment.

  • Practice active listening, reflecting back what you hear to show understanding.

  • Ask open-ended questions to invite deeper conversations.

Foster Vulnerability

  • Share your fears, insecurities, and past experiences.

  • Encourage your partner to open up by validating their feelings.

  • Avoid dismissing or minimizing emotions; instead, respond with empathy.

Spend Quality Time Together

  • Dedicate time for uninterrupted interaction, such as date nights or walks.

  • Engage in activities that encourage cooperation and connection.

  • Limit distractions like phones or work to prioritize each other.

Show Appreciation and Affection

  • Express gratitude regularly for your partner’s actions, big or small.

  • Use physical gestures like hugs, kisses, or holding hands to reinforce closeness.

  • Compliment and acknowledge your partner’s emotional contributions to the relationship.

Navigate Conflicts Mindfully

  • Address disagreements calmly and constructively.

  • Focus on expressing feelings rather than placing blame.

  • Seek solutions together, viewing challenges as opportunities to grow closer.

The Psychological Benefits of Emotional Intimacy

Emotional intimacy is not only essential for relationship longevity but also contributes to individual well-being:

  • Reduced stress: Feeling understood and supported lowers anxiety and tension.

  • Increased happiness: Close emotional bonds enhance overall life satisfaction.

  • Better mental health: Vulnerable sharing decreases feelings of isolation and depression.

  • Improved resilience: Emotional support buffers against life’s challenges.

These benefits illustrate that emotional intimacy is a mutual gift, enhancing both partners’ quality of life while strengthening the relationship.

Common Barriers to Emotional Intimacy

Despite its importance, emotional intimacy can be difficult to cultivate due to various obstacles:

  • Fear of rejection: Past experiences may make vulnerability feel unsafe.

  • Poor communication skills: Difficulty expressing feelings can hinder closeness.

  • Emotional unavailability: Partners may struggle to engage deeply due to stress, trauma, or habits.

  • Mismatched expectations: Different levels of comfort with intimacy can create tension.

Recognizing these barriers is the first step toward addressing them and creating a more emotionally connected relationship.

Emotional Intimacy in Long-Term Relationships

Couples in long-term relationships often report that emotional intimacy becomes even more critical over time. Shared experiences, challenges, and milestones deepen the emotional connection, creating a rich tapestry of mutual understanding. Unlike the early stages of passion-driven attraction, lasting love depends on consistent emotional support, trust, and shared growth. Partners who maintain this intimacy often describe feeling more like a team, facing life together with cohesion and empathy.

Real-Life Signs of Strong Emotional Intimacy

  • Comfortable silence: Enjoying each other’s presence without constant conversation.

  • Mutual support: Actively helping each other through personal or professional challenges.

  • Open expression: Freely sharing emotions, needs, and desires without fear.

  • Empathic responses: Responding to each other’s feelings with understanding rather than judgment.

  • Long-term commitment: Choosing to invest in each other through ups and downs.

These behaviors indicate a deep, enduring emotional bond that underpins lasting love.

Conclusion

Emotional intimacy is the cornerstone of lasting love. While attraction, chemistry, and shared interests initiate relationships, it is the depth of emotional connection that sustains them. By prioritizing vulnerability, trust, empathy, and consistent support, couples can cultivate a bond that withstands the tests of time. Emotional intimacy enhances communication, strengthens sexual connection, and fosters mutual growth, making it essential for anyone seeking a love that truly lasts.

FAQs About Emotional Intimacy and Lasting Love

Q1: Can emotional intimacy exist without sexual intimacy?
Yes, emotional intimacy can exist independently of sexual intimacy. While sex often enhances closeness, emotional bonds are formed through trust, vulnerability, and shared experiences. Some relationships prioritize emotional intimacy over sexual connection.

Q2: How can shy or reserved partners build emotional intimacy?
Start with small, consistent steps like sharing daily thoughts, practicing active listening, and showing appreciation. Gradually increasing vulnerability fosters trust and deepens emotional bonds without overwhelming either partner.

Q3: How long does it take to develop emotional intimacy?
There is no fixed timeline. Emotional intimacy develops gradually through consistent communication, shared experiences, and vulnerability. Some couples may feel deep connection within months, while others may take years.

Q4: Can emotional intimacy be restored after a breach of trust?
Yes, but it requires deliberate effort, open communication, and consistent demonstration of reliability and understanding. Professional counseling or therapy can also help couples navigate the rebuilding process.

Q5: What role does emotional intimacy play in long-distance relationships?
Emotional intimacy is crucial in long-distance relationships. Frequent communication, shared experiences through calls or video chats, and mutual emotional support can sustain closeness even when physical presence is limited.

Q6: How does emotional intimacy affect overall relationship satisfaction?
Strong emotional intimacy correlates with higher satisfaction, better conflict resolution, and longer-lasting relationships. Partners feel valued, understood, and supported, which enhances both emotional and physical connection.

Q7: Can emotional intimacy prevent breakups?
While no single factor guarantees relationship success, emotional intimacy significantly reduces the risk of breakups by fostering trust, empathy, and a deep sense of partnership, making couples more resilient during challenges.
